History of the Almodóvar Gate

The “Gate of the Jews,” as it was formerly known, dates back to its original construction in the 10th century. It was part of the wall that protected the medieval city. This gate led travelers to the Jewish Quarter of Córdoba.

What we can visit today is not the medieval gate itself, but the renovation carried out by the Christians in the 14th century. The Almodóvar Gate, one of the three that still remain, is part of the great treasure that is the Historic Center of Córdoba, which has been a UNESCO World Heritage Site since 1994.

The Walnut Gate, known as Bad al-Yawz during the Muslim reign, still preserves its original walkway and battlements. A modern addition is the statue erected at the end of the last century in honor of Seneca.
